Evacuation orders were given Sunday for a 50-acre wildfire burning west of Equestrian Lane and a quarter mile south of Morin Trailhead in Riverside State Park.
Level 2 (Get Set!) evacuations are still in effect in the area after the fire forced evacuations Sunday afternoon.
